Eat It / Apply It

While watching Live With Kelly this morning, Jennifer Goldstein, the Beauty Director for Prevention.com was showing different food products that can be used to help your skin, hair and more.  Whether you're eating it or applying it, you are doing your body good!


First up was Avocado, yummy on sandwiches and when made into Guacamole but have you ever thought about making it into an anti-aging moisturizing mask?  All you need is one ripe avocado and 1/4 cup of sour cream and 10 minutes of your time.  While the avocado is going to stimulate collagen and elastin production, the sour cream works as an exfoliate, removing dead skin cells.  Leave the concoction on for 10 minutes then rinse with water.


Whether eating them alone as a snack or mixing with your favorite salad, almonds aren't just a regular nut.  Almonds contain a high level of catalase, which may help slow down the growth of grey hairs.  Don't have any grey hairs yet, I'm sure you could get rid of some dry skin, here's how.  All you need is 1/4 cup of almonds, ground until superfine and 2tbsp of organic coconut oil.  Once mixed together it will create a paste.  When in the shower rub this blend on your knees, elbows, feet etc and then rinse with water.

Who doesn't love a ripe strawberry in the summer, whether alone or mixed into a smoothie.  Well who knew that strawberries were not only delish but benificial as well.  Strawberries containe Ellagic Acid (increases skin’s ability to hold moisture and fade dark spots) and Vitamin C (helps with the production of collagen and acts as an antioxidant), therefore protecting the skin from environemental factors.  All that you need to do is blend the strawberries and mix in plan yogurt and a little lemon juice.  Apply the mask to your face and leave on for 20 minutes, then rinse.

With so many different flavors and brands it is hard to choose when you're purchasing Yogurt.  I still feel that Plain Yogurt is the way to go, the flavor is so natural and fresh.  Not only is it a great way to keep your smile white, due to the calcium, it also contains alpha hydroxy which is great for unclogging pores and removing dead skin.  A simple face mask of a light layer of yogurt left on for 10 minutes can help rejuvenate your skin or you can make it into a protein rich hair mask.  Mix together 1/2 cup of yogurt, 3 tbsp of honey and 1 egg yoke.  Then apply the blend to your hair and leave on for 15 minutes (wearing a shower cap will help avoid drips).  Once that 15 minutes is up, wash the mixture out.

Not only is tea great for your skin, with it's skin-boosting antioxidants, it is also a great cooking tool too, serving as a great poaching agent.  You are probably thinking what on earth can you do with tea when dealing with beauty, well tea is a natural hair colour booster that can help bring out natural highlights in dyed or non-dyed hair.  All you need to do is prepare 8oz of tea, let it cool, then rinse through hair.  Let the tea stay in your hair for 15-30 minutes under a shower cap and then rinse.  For Blonds use Chamomile Tea, Brunette use Black Tea and Red Heads use a Berry or Red Tea.

Known as an essencial part in a lot of our days, coffee can not only help wake us up, it can also help protect our skin from sun damage and help prevent wrinkles and sagging.  However, avoid drinking more than an 8oz cup a day, as coffee can also dehydrate skin, if consumed regularly in large doses.  Surprisingly, coffee also can help reduce the appearance of cellulite.  Use cooled coffee grounds as a scrub on thighs, butt or anywhere else you have cellulite.  The scrubbing stimulates circulations and the coffee has a temporary shinking effect on the cellulite.
